在当今远程办公和跨地域协作日益普遍的背景下,虚拟私人网络(VPN)已成为保障网络安全通信的重要工具,OpenVPN 是一款开源、功能强大且广泛使用的 VPN 协议实现,因其高度可定制性和良好的跨平台支持而备受青睐,本文将详细介绍如何在 Windows 10 系统上安装、配置并成功连接 OpenVPN 客户端,帮助用户快速建立安全的远程访问通道。
第一步:下载与安装 OpenVPN 客户端
访问 OpenVPN 官方网站(https://openvpn.net/community-downloads/)下载适用于 Windows 的 OpenVPN Connect 客户端(推荐使用该版本,界面友好且兼容性好),安装过程中注意勾选“添加 OpenVPN 到系统路径”选项,以便后续命令行操作更方便,安装完成后,系统会自动注册 OpenVPN 服务,确保其随系统启动运行。
第二步:获取配置文件(.ovpn 文件)
要连接到 OpenVPN 服务器,必须拥有一个有效的 .ovpn 配置文件,此文件通常由网络管理员提供,包含服务器地址、加密参数、认证方式等信息,常见的配置文件格式如下:
client
dev tun
proto udp
remote your-vpn-server.com 1194
resolv-retry infinite
nobind
persist-key
persist-tun
ca ca.crt
cert client.crt
key client.key
tls-auth ta.key 1
cipher AES-256-CBC
auth SHA256
verb 3
请确保你已正确获取这些证书文件(ca.crt、client.crt、client.key、ta.key),并将它们放在同一目录下,C:\Users\YourName\Documents\OpenVPN\Configs。
第三步:导入配置文件并连接
打开 OpenVPN Connect 应用程序,在主界面点击“添加配置文件”,选择你的 .ovpn 文件,系统会自动识别并加载相关设置,首次连接时,可能需要输入用户名和密码(如果启用了证书+密码双重认证),或仅凭证书身份验证(取决于服务器配置)。
连接成功后,任务栏右下角会出现一个绿色的 OpenVPN 图标,表示连接已建立,你可以通过以下方式验证是否真正连通:
- 打开命令提示符,执行
ipconfig查看是否分配了新的 IP 地址; - 使用
ping命令测试内网资源是否可达; - 访问一些仅在内部网络可用的服务(如企业 ERP 或数据库)确认隧道有效。
第四步:故障排查与优化
常见问题包括连接失败、无法获取 IP、证书错误等,建议按以下顺序排查:
- 检查防火墙是否阻止了 OpenVPN 端口(默认 UDP 1194);
- 确认时间同步(NTP 时间差可能导致证书验证失败);
- 若连接慢,尝试切换协议为 TCP(
proto tcp)或调整 MTU 设置; - 使用日志模式(
verb 5)查看详细报错信息。
建议定期更新 OpenVPN 客户端版本,并启用双因素认证(2FA)提升安全性,对于企业用户,还可结合 EAP-TLS、证书吊销列表(CRL)等机制增强权限控制。
OpenVPN 在 Windows 10 上部署简单、灵活且稳定,是构建私有网络通信的理想选择,掌握以上步骤后,无论是个人远程访问家庭网络还是企业员工接入总部资源,都能轻松实现安全可靠的连接。







